Investigate: Text 1
Read Aloud – Erandi’s Braid http://www.kidseconposters.com/literature-connection/opportunity-cost/erandi-s-braids/?query=Concepts.eq.Opportunity%20Cost&xsearch_id=literature_search1&xsearch[2]=&xsearch[0]=&class0_0=20&back=literature
What did Erandi and her mother do for a living?
In the store, what did Erandi want her mother to purchase? Why couldn’t she purchase both? What did she choose to buy?
What was the opportunity cost? What was she giving up?
